Bender lands a role as "Unit 2013" (Calculon’s son) on the soap opera All My Circuits . His improvised, antisocial behavior makes him an overnight sensation, but parents quickly label him a "bad role model".

The script directly addresses real-life criticisms of adult animated shows like The Simpsons and South Park , specifically how characters like Bart Simpson or Eric Cartman were perceived as corrupting influences in the 1990s and early 2000s.
